Job Description – Field Supervisor


Role Overview

Cocoon Inc. is seeking a Field Supervisor, who is a working supervisor responsible for managing day-to-day field operations on construction sites, typically at secure government or military locations. This role leads a crew of about 2 to 8 workers, coordinates daily activities, enforces onsite safety, and helps ensure the project is completed on schedule and to quality standards. The position requires frequent travel, the ability to maintain required security clearance, and regular communication with customers, remote project engineers, and site stakeholders.


Key Responsibilities

  • Supervise and actively participate in field installation work as a working supervisor, including layout, assembly, erection, and final fit-out of tension fabric structures and metal panel systems.
  • Organize daily crew activities, assign tasks, monitor progress, and keep the team aligned to schedule, quality, and production goals.
  • Lead daily onsite safety meetings, enforce OSHA requirements, and identify/correct unsafe conditions and practices.
  • Oversee rigging, lifting, and material handling activities, including use of a telehandler, forklift, scissor lift, boom lift, and crane operations when required.
  • Perform or direct installation and troubleshooting of electrical lighting, heaters, HVAC components such as fans, louvers, ductwork, and dehumidifiers.
  • Read and interpret blueprints, drawings, specifications, and lift plans to verify correct installation and field execution.
  • Coordinate with base civil engineers, project managers, inspectors, and other customer representatives to communicate progress and resolve field issues.
  • Troubleshoot onsite issues such as door controls, limit switches, heaters, and other system or equipment problems, escalating more complex issues to remote project engineers as needed.
  • Control ancillary material purchases and spending to support field completion while remaining fiscally responsible.
  • Maintain secure-site access requirements and comply with all base, company, and OSHA procedures.


Experience & Education

  • Proven construction supervisory experience in a hands-on field role.
  • Strong knowledge of working at heights, fall protection, rigging, and material lifting practices.
  • Working knowledge of OSHA standards and jobsite safety leadership.
  • Experience with construction equipment such as forklifts, lulls, scissor lifts, and boom lifts.


Capabilities

  • Ability to read blueprints, drawings, and technical specifications.
  • Basic welding knowledge and familiarity with structural steel, fabrication, and enclosure systems.
  • Working understanding of electrical systems, HVAC components, and mechanical troubleshooting.
  • Strong communication skills for crew leadership, customer interaction, and remote coordination.
  • Ability to make sound field decisions, solve problems onsite, and keep work moving.
  • Physical capability to perform demanding construction work in varied weather and travel conditions.
  • Ability to obtain and maintain required security clearance for military or government sites.


Travel & Work Environment

  • Extensive travel required, with assignments that may keep the employee away from home for several weeks at a time.
  • Work is performed primarily on active job sites, often at secured government or military facilities.
  • Must be able to adapt to changing site conditions, weather exposure, and variable project schedules.
  • Regular work may involve standing, climbing, lifting, and performing physically demanding tasks in field conditions.
  • Overtime, early starts, or extended workdays may be required to meet project milestones.
  • The role requires flexibility to work in a fast-paced environment with multiple concurrent priorities and field issues.


About Cocoon

Cocoon Inc. is an innovative and fast-growing company specializing in advanced textile solutions for aerospace and defense applications aimed at protecting high-value military assets from corrosion. Cocoon partners closely with OEMs and government customers to deliver engineered solutions across the full product lifecycle, from development through sustainment.
